Notes from Tuesday's sync — Quillpress rebuilds

We walked through the incremental rebuild plan for the Quillpress docs site. Short version: only pages whose source files changed get regenerated, so full rebuilds drop from ~40 minutes to under 3. There's a known gremlin where shared layout changes don't trigger dependent pages, and we agreed that ships as a documented caveat rather than a blocker. Release manager: please hold the train until the dependency-graph patch merges. Final go/no-go call rests with the person who owns this workstream.

signatory, yahog-badug: Quenix Ulaael

Over high-volume batches this produces reconciliation drift of several cents per thousand transactions. Before approving the patch, please verify the proposed half-even rounding is applied consistently on both legs of the conversion, not just the outbound one. Tarnove's integration desk has confirmed they will validate test fixtures; their contact follows.

escalation mailbox, tadug-bagag: gileth@nelvroforge.corp

## Escalation

If the `stringharvest` extraction script fails during the nightly run, first check that no locale file contains unescaped braces — that accounts for most failures. Retry once with `--verbose` and attach the log to a ticket. Do not hand-edit the generated catalogs. If the second run also fails, or translations are missing in staging, escalate by email to the address below.

escalation mailbox, kaweg-kahif: druwyn.sordor@nelvroworks.corp